Hale Farm & Village invites the community to join in on June 17-20, 2026, for a week-long Juneteenth commemoration that brings history to life through immersive storytelling, live interpretation, and thought-provoking programming.

This event transports visitors to 1870, a transformative moment in Reconstruction-era America when newly freed citizens navigated the challenges of freedom, civil rights, and the evolving definition of democracy. Guests can walk through the historic village, interact with reenactors portraying the voices of the past, and hear powerful stories of resilience, hope, and perseverance.

Throughout the week, visitors can also enjoy hands-on activities, demonstrations, and discussions that explore the enduring struggle for freedom and equality in America.
